Our verdict is Pathogenic. The variant received 22 ACMG points: 22P and 0B. PVS1PS3PM2PP5_Very_Strong
The NM_001368894.2(PAX6):c.991C>T(p.Arg331*) variant causes a stop gained change. The variant allele was found at a frequency of 0.000000684 in 1,461,892 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). ClinVar reports functional evidence for this variant: "SCV000490696: Published functional studies demonstrate that R317X results in reduced activation of reporter genes compared to wild type (Chauhan et al., 2004)" and additional evidence is available in ClinVar. Synonymous variant affecting the same amino acid position (i.e. R331R)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.
